The next oil shock could be much closer than people think. Supply is getting tighter. Old oil fields are declining, new discoveries are slowing, and years of underinvestment have left the market with less room for error. Now add: - U.S.–Iran war escalating - Hormuz is closed - Houthis attacking shipping in the Red Sea - U.S. Strategic Petroleum Reserve sitting at much lower levels than before The world still runs on oil, but the safety cushion is smaller. Oil doesn’t need to run out to spike. It just takes a major disruption when spare capacity and emergency reserves are limited.(WF)
